英英词典释义
  • Noun
    1. European herb somewhat resembling celery widely naturalized in Britain coastal regions and often cultivated as a potherb
    2. king of Macedon; conqueror of Greece and Egypt and Persia; founder of Alexandria (356-323 BC)
